Solar photovoltaic (PV) refers to the technology that converts sunlight directly into electricity using semiconductor materials.

Solar panels (photovoltaic modules): These are the system’s heart. Inverter: The DC electricity generated by the solar panels is converted into alternating current (AC) electricity by an inverter. Racking and mounting: Solar panels need a stable and secure support structure to hold them in place. .

The photovoltaic effect occurs when photons from the sun’s rays hit the semiconductive material (typically silicon) in the cell of the solar module.

Key takeawaysSolar cells are typically made from a material called silicon, which generate electricity through a process known as the photovoltaic effect.Solar inverters convert DC electricity into AC electricity, the electrical current appliances run on when plugged into a standard wall socket.
